Motosanjōguchi Station (元山上口駅, Motosanjōguchi-eki)is a passenger railway station located in the town of Heguri, Ikoma District, Nara Prefecture, Japan.
It is operated by the private transportation company, Kintetsu Railway.
As it is a single-track station, both Ōji-bound and Ikoma-bound trains depart and arrive from the same platform.
[2] Motosanjōguchi Station was opened 21 October 1926 on the Shigiikoma Electric Railway.
It became a Kintetsu Railway station due to a company merger on 1 October 1963.
